Post by rnrk supports BLM on Mar 16, 2010 8:37:30 GMT -5
As silly as that was, they needed someone small enough that Sheamus could kill them in seconds after that cheap shot without it making them look like shit, in order to do the awesome mid-promo squash thing.
Christian, MVP, and Kofi have all been built to the point where you'd expect a longer fight, even when taken by surprise. Chris Masters and Mark Henry are both big power guys, and it'd kill what heat they have to be taken out that fast. Santino is... Santino.
Yoshi might've been a good pick, but he's only just been moved to RAW, so it might be better to hold off on letting anyone, even a main eventer(ish), beat him up that fast. Maybe Primo, but he seems to have vanished save the occasional Superstars match.
Bourne is a selling machine. He can make himself look crippled from any offense, and stays over while doing it. At least he's getting air time, and it wasn't presented as a fair fight.
